L'évolution de l'informatique distribuée pour Big Data

Derrière toutes les tendances importantes au cours de la dernière décennie, y compris l'orientation des services, le cloud computing, la virtualisation et big data, est une technologie fondamentale appelé l'informatique distribuée.

Sommaire

Autrement dit, sans distribuer informatique, aucune de ces progrès ne serait possible.

L'informatique distribuée est une technique qui permet aux ordinateurs individuels pour être mis en réseau dans des zones géographiques comme si elles étaient un seul et même environnement. Vous trouverez de nombreuses implémentations différentes de calcul distribué. Dans certaines topologies, les entités informatiques individuels simplement transmettre des messages à l'autre.

Dans d'autres situations, un environnement de calcul distribué peut partager des ressources allant de mémoire pour les réseaux et le stockage. Tous les modèles informatiques distribués ont un attribut commun: Ils sont un groupe d'ordinateurs en réseau qui travaillent ensemble pour exécuter une charge de travail ou d'un processus.

DARPA et Big Data




Le modèle de calcul distribué le plus connu, l'Internet, est le fondement de tout, de e-commerce pour le cloud computing pour la gestion des services et de la virtualisation. L'Internet a été conçu comme un projet de recherche financé par la DARPA américaine.

Il a été conçu pour créer un système de gestion de réseau d'interconnexion qui appuierait non commerciale, collaborer recherche parmi les scientifiques. Dans les premiers jours de l'Internet, ces ordinateurs étaient souvent reliés par des lignes téléphoniques! Sauf si vous vécu cette frustration, vous ne pouvez imaginer à quel lents et fragiles ces connexions étaient.

image0.jpg

Comme la technologie a mûri au cours de la prochaine décennie, des protocoles communs tels que le protocole TCP (Transmission Control) ont contribué à la prolifération de la technologie et le réseau. Lorsque le protocole Internet (IP) a été ajouté, le projet est passé d'un réseau fermé pour une collection de scientifiques pour une plate-forme commerciale potentielle de transférer e-mail à travers le monde.

Pendant les années 1980, de nouveaux services basés sur Internet ont commencé à surgir sur le marché comme une alternative commerciale au réseau DARPA. En 1992, le Congrès américain a adopté la Loi sur la science et la technologie évoluée que pour la première fois, a permis l'utilisation commerciale de cette technologie de réseau puissante. Avec sa croissance explosive continue, l'Internet est vraiment un réseau distribué mondiale et demeure le meilleur exemple de la puissance de l'informatique distribuée.

La valeur d'un modèle de données grand cohérente

Quelle différence cet effort DARPA dirigée at-il fait dans le mouvement pour l'informatique distribuée? Avant la commercialisation de l'Internet, il y avait des centaines d'entreprises et des organisations qui créent une infrastructure logicielle destinée à fournir une plate-forme commune pour soutenir un environnement informatique hautement distribué.

Cependant, chaque organisation de fournisseur ou de normes est venu avec ses propres procédures des appels à distance (RPC) que tous les clients, développeurs de logiciels commerciaux, et les partenaires devraient adopter et de soutien. RPC est un mécanisme primitif utilisé pour envoyer du travail à un ordinateur distant et exige habituellement d'attente pour le travail à distance se terminer avant d'autres travaux peuvent continuer.

Avec les fournisseurs d'exécution RPC de propriété, il est devenu impossible d'imaginer que toute une entreprise serait en mesure de créer un standard universel pour le calcul distribué. Vers le milieu des années 1990, les protocoles Internet remplacés ces approches primitives et sont devenus le fondement de ce qui est distribué informatique aujourd'hui. Après cela a été réglé, les utilisations de cette approche de l'informatique en réseau ont commencé à fleurir.

image1.jpg


» » » » L'évolution de l'informatique distribuée pour Big Data